Together, we can create a better future by delivering clean energy to the global communities that need it most.JOB SUMMARY: The Payroll & Benefits Specialist is responsible for the accurate and timely administration of U.S. payroll and employee benefits programs, while supporting compliance, reporting, and continuous improvement initiatives. This role serves as a trusted resource for employees, internal stakeholders, and external providers, helping ensure payroll and benefits operations are efficient, accurate, and aligned with company policies and regulatory requirements.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include but are not limited to the following activities:Payroll:Responsible for timely and end-to-end processing of U.S. bi-weekly payroll, including regular, off-cycle, and bonus payrolls for approximately 150 office-based employees, utilizing systems such as Workday and One Source VirtualUpdate payroll for new hires, terminations, promotions, and leave, and align with budgets and forecasts.Coordinate the processing of monthly international payroll for Argentina, Brazil, United Kingdom, and Finland with external payroll providers, and liaise with international payroll providers for pay-related employee matters.May serve as a back-up contact for Middle East, Asia, Jamaica, and Belgium payroll processors to relay any personnel or compensation changes worth capturing in payroll.Respond to employee inquiries regarding payslips, tax withholdings, leave payouts, and other payroll-related matters.Ensure compliance with established internal controls, SOX requirements, payroll procedures, and applicable HR policies affecting payroll administration.Prepare and review payroll reports and tax documents, as needed, including Forms W-2, 941, and unemployment wage reporting, to support accurate and timely federal and state filings.Assist with auditing, reconciling, and reviewing payroll data, taxes, deductions, and provider reports to support accurate general ledger reporting and complete quarterly and year-end payroll records.Responsible for creating and maintaining payroll and benefits process guides. Support internal and external audits by preparing documentation, providing information, and helping resolve payroll-related issues.Stay current on payroll regulations, industry standards, and best practices to support compliant and effective payroll administration.Benefits:Serve as a primary point of contact for employees and external providers on benefits-related questions and administration.Administer U.S. health and financial benefits programs, including medical, dental, vision, life, disability, spending accounts, wellness, and retirement, using Workday and related benefits administration systems.Ensure newly eligible employees are informed of company benefit programs, including through new hire orientation, and enrolled accurately and on time.Partner with the U.S. benefits broker to: Manage open enrollment activities, including leading information sessions and developing clear, employee-friendly communications. Monitor inbound and outbound benefits data feeds, ensuring timely and accurate participant information and resolving file or mapping issues as needed.Review internal and external audit findings and work with stakeholders to support remediation plans and resolution of identified issues.Review benefits administration activities for compliance with plan procedures, plan documents, and industry best practices, and recommend process improvements as appropriate.QUALIFICATIONS, EXPERIENCE, AND EDUCATIONAL REQUIREMENTS:6+ years of experience in payroll administration, including U.S. payroll processing.Experience supporting employee benefits administration.Strong knowledge of payroll compliance, tax reporting, and reconciliation processes.Strong Microsoft Office skills, with advanced Excel proficiency including formulas, lookups, and data reconciliation.Strong analytical, organizational, and customer service skills.Demonstrated sense of ownership, attention to detail, and commitment to high-quality work.Ability to manage multiple priorities, identify issues proactively, and work effectively across teams and functions.Experience with Workday, including payroll, HRIS, and benefits administration processes.P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S:Bachelor’s degree.FPC, PCP, or CPP certification.Experience supporting retirement plan administration.Bilingual communication skills.WORK ENVIRONMENT: The work environment characteristics described here are representative of those an employee encounters while performing the essential functions of this job.The noise level in the work environment is usually moderate.PHYSICAL DEMANDS: The physical demands described here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ential functions of this job.
